Основы веб-разработки

Комплексное руководство по HTML, CSS и JavaScript - фундаментальным элементам современной веб-разработки.

HTML: Структура веб-страницы

HTML (HyperText Markup Language) является основой любого веб-сайта. Он определяет структуру и семантику контента.

Схема структуры HTML-документа, показывающая основные теги и их вложенность

Ключевые элементы HTML включают:

  • Теги для заголовков (<h1> - <h6>)
  • Параграфы (<p>)
  • Ссылки (<a>)
  • Изображения (<img>)
  • Списки (<ul>, <ol>, <li>)

CSS: Стилизация веб-страниц

CSS (Cascading Style Sheets) отвечает за визуальное оформление HTML-элементов. С помощью CSS мы можем контролировать цвета, шрифты, расположение элементов и многое другое.

Пример CSS-кода и его влияния на внешний вид веб-страницы

Основные концепции CSS:

  • Селекторы
  • Свойства и значения
  • Блочная модель
  • Flexbox и Grid для создания макетов
  • Медиа-запросы для адаптивного дизайна

JavaScript: Интерактивность и динамика

JavaScript позволяет создавать динамический и интерактивный контент на веб-страницах. Это мощный язык программирования, который выполняется в браузере пользователя.

Пример JavaScript-кода, демонстрирующий обработку событий и манипуляцию DOM

Ключевые аспекты JavaScript:

  • Переменные и типы данных
  • Функции и области видимости
  • Объекты и массивы
  • Работа с DOM (Document Object Model)
  • Асинхронное программирование (AJAX, Promises, async/await)

Заключение

Освоение HTML, CSS и JavaScript - это первый шаг на пути к становлению веб-разработчиком. Эти технологии являются основой для создания современных, отзывчивых и интерактивных веб-сайтов. Продолжайте практиковаться, изучайте новые концепции и следите за последними тенденциями в мире веб-разработки.